Government House,, is the official residence of the governor of Maryland. It is located on State Circle in the state capital town of Annapolis, Maryland. It is situated adjacent to / across State Circle from the historic Maryland State House and surrounding legislative buildings complex for the bicameral General Assembly of Maryland.
Location: State Circle · Annapolis, Maryland · (Anne Arundel County)
Completed: 1870 · (renovated/rebuilt · 1935-1936)
Architect(s): Richard / R. Snowden Andrews (1830-1903)
